stable backport:
* when resampling whole sampleBuffer, set end_of_input = 1 in libsamplerate data struct - fixes lots of zero samples at the end of output buffer (closes #2531452) * coding style fixes * removed obsolete save/restore of EOF-property in libsample rate data struct when resampling successively (always use 0) git-svn-id: https://lmms.svn.sf.net/svnroot/lmms/branches/lmms/stable-0.4@2040 0778d3d1-df1d-0410-868b-ea421aaaa00d
